Part IVA: Where to from here? paper
Published on 23 Aug 12 by WESTERN AUSTRALIAN DIVISION, THE TAX INSTITUTE
On 1 March 2012, the Assistant Treasurer announced that the Government would introduce amendments to the general anti-avoidance rule in Part IVA to ensure that recent arguments advanced by taxpayers “will no longer be successful”. The amendments which might ultimately be made are proposed to be retrospective, operating from 1 March 2012, notwithstanding that the nature of the amendments is unknown.
This paper considers:
- the current operation of Part IVA
- the recent cases referred to by the Assistant Treasurer
- the potential amendments which might be introduced.
Author profile
The Hon Thomas Thawley
The Hon Thomas Thawley was appointed to the Federal Court on 14 February 2018. He graduated in 1996 from the Australian National University with a Bachelor of Arts and a Bachelor of Laws (First Class Honours) and from the University of Sydney with a Masters of Law. He worked as Tipstaff to the Hon R P Meagher in 1997 and then practised at the New South Wales Bar from 1998 until his appointment in 2018. He was appointed Senior Counsel in New South Wales in 2012. - Current at 31 March 2023
